Red flags
Total nurse staffing below 3.0 hours per resident-day
2.93 reported hours vs the 3.48 minimum CMS's own staffing study recommends.

CMS ratings & staffing
Overall: 4 of 5 Inspections: 4 of 5 Staffing: 1 of 5 Quality measures: 5 of 5
| Total nurse hours / resident-day | 2.93 | 3.48 min · 4.1 strong |
|---|---|---|
| RN hours / resident-day | 0.46 | 0.55–0.75 |
| Weekend hours / resident-day | 2.83 | ≈ weekday level |
| Nursing turnover / year | 45% | median 45% |
| Fines (3-yr window) | none |
